How to apply
To participate in the admission process, the applicant must register through this website within the deadline. To do this, simply register by providing your personal details, paying the registration fee, and uploading the required documentation and Letter of Intent.
After analyzing the documentation, applicants will be invited to the online interview, with the program coordination.
If approved, the applicant will be advised to register and will be able to schedule the start of classes.
Applicants approved in previous admission processes (up to 2 years ago) can apply to the current process using the approval result. They will be exempt from the eliminatory stages of this admission process.
Required Documentation
Registration will be formalized by uploading the documentation below, on the registration page of the Selection Process. The selection process is carried out online at all stages.
- Identity Document;
- Passport (foreign applicants);
- Letter of Intent detailing the reasons for choosing the program, relating it to the applicant’s CV and future expectations, with the following formatting: Space between lines: 1.5; Font: Times New Roman; Font size: 12; Margins: 2.5; Sheet: A4);
- Lattes/CNPq CV attaching copies of the most relevant works, if any (optional);
- Curriculum vitae;
- Undergraduate degree. In the case of degrees taken abroad, the document must be consularized by the Brazilian representation (Embassies/Consulates) in the country of origin of the Diploma or apostilled, in accordance with the Hague Convention, and presented with a sworn translation;
- Applicants in the process of completing an undergraduate degree will be able to present, for registration in the admission process, a statement predicting completion of the program (issued less than 60 days before). To complete enrollment, it will be mandatory to present the Diploma or Declaration containing the date of graduation;
- Classification and grade in the ANPAD Test within the validity period (optional);
- Social Name Request Form
- Medical Report (People with Disabilities)
Additional information:
- All documents must be scanned, generated in “PDF” format, and attached to the Registration Form.
- Photos of documents will not be accepted.
- The maximum size allowed for uploading each document is 1.5 MB.
- Documents with a front and back or more than 1 (one) page must be scanned into a single file (e.g., identity, passport, diploma, etc.).
- Applicants must check the status of the documentation sent, using the “Track your application” link at https://processoseletivo.fgv.br/MPAP/ACOMPANHAMENTO, available on the website www.fgv.br/processoseletivo, “Overview” menu.
Documents will be verified within 3 (three) business days after confirmation of payment of the registration fee.
